hypothesis
[n] a supposition or proposed explanation made on the basis of limited evidence as a starting point for further investigation
The hypothesis that the Earth is flat is scientifically proven wrong.
지구가 평평하다는 가설은 과학적으로 틀렸다고 증명되었다.
demonstrate
[v] to prove or show clearly by giving proof or evidence
The researchers attempted to demonstrate the effects of their new medicine.
연구자들은 그들의 새로운 약의 효과를 입증하려고 시도했다.
mass
[n] the amount of matter in an object, typically measured in kilograms or grams
To calculate your body mass, you can use your weight and height.
체질량을 계산하려면 체중과 키를 사용할 수 있습니다.
resistance
[n] the act of opposing or withstanding something that hinders or obstructs movement or progress
The shape of a bird’s wing helps to reduce wind resistance.
새의 날개 모양은 바람의 저항을 줄이는 데 도움이 된다.
enormous
[adj] extremely large in size, extent, or intensity; huge
Adult elephants are enormous in weight.
성인 코끼리는 무게가 엄청나다.
hypothetical
[adj] assumed or supposed for the sake of argument or investigation; not necessarily real or true
The hypothetical stories from old novels and movies are becoming a reality.
오래된 소설과 영화 속 가상의 이야기들이 현실이 되고 있다.
by a factor of
to the extent or degree of a specified amount; used to express multiplication or proportional increase
The population of the city has grown by a factor of three in the last decade.
지난 10년간 그 도시의 인구는 3배 증가했다.
properly
[adv] in a correct, suitable, or appropriate manner; according to accepted standards or rules
The machine isn’t functioning properly now.
그 기계는 지금 제대로 작동하지 않고 있다.
proportion
[n] a part, share, or number considered in comparative relation to a whole; the ratio of one thing to another
She saves a lot of money in proportion to her income.
그녀는 자신의 수입에 비례하여 많은 돈을 저축한다.
emission
[n] the act of sending out or giving off something, such as gas, light, heat, or sound
We should reduce the emission of carbon dioxide into the atmosphere.
우리는 대기 중으로 배출되는 이산화탄소를 줄여야 한다.
generate
[v] to produce, create, or bring into existence
Wind turbines are used to generate electricity.
풍력 터빈은 전기를 생산하는 데 사용된다.
accumulate
[v] to gather together or collect gradually over time; to build up or amass
He mainly accumulated his wealth by trading stocks.
그는 주로 주식 거래를 통해 부를 축적했다.
swear
[v] to make a serious promise or declaration, often invoking something sacred as witness
She made him swear to secrecy.
그녀는 그에게 비밀을 지키겠다고 맹세하게 했다.
inconstant
[adj] changeable in feelings, intentions, or behavior; not staying the same; fickle or unpredictable
The weather today is expected to be inconstant.
오늘 날씨는 변덕스러울 것으로 예상됩니다.
gravity
[n] the force that attracts objects toward the center of the earth or toward any other physical body having mass
Gravity enables us to stand on the ground.
중력은 우리가 땅에 서 있을 수 있게 해준다.
friction
[n] the resistance that one surface or object encounters when moving over another
Our ancestors made fire through friction.
우리 조상들은 마찰을 통해 불을 만들었다.
rotation
[n] the action of turning around a central point or axis; the movement of an object spinning on its own axis
The rotation of the planet Jupiter is very fast.
목성의 자전은 매우 빠르다.
indicate
[v] to show, point out, or make something known
The position of the sun indicates the directions.
태양의 위치는 방향을 나타낸다.
tilt
[v] to move into a sloping position; to lean at an angle
The tower began to tilt.
탑이 기울기 시작했다.
axis
[n] an imaginary line through the center of an object around which it rotates or is symmetrically arranged
The merry-go-round turns on its axis.
회전목마가 축을 중심으로 돈다.
stabilize
[v] to make or become steady, firm, or unlikely to change
They stabilized the bridge with steel beams.
그들은 강철 보로 다리를 보강했다.
vary
[v] to change or differ; to become different
The weather varies a lot day by day.
날씨가 매일매일 많이 변한다.
hemisphere
[n] half of the Earth, especially when divided by the equator or a meridian
The seasons are opposite in the southern hemisphere.
남반구에서는 계절이 반대이다.
shift
[n] a change in position, direction, or tendency
A shift in the wind brought rain.
바람이 바뀌면서 비가 내렸다.
uninhabitable
[adj] not suitable or safe for people to live in
The old house is totally uninhabitable.
그 오래된 집은 완전히 살 수 없는 상태이다.
concentration
[n] the amount of a substance contained in a given volume or area; the action or state of focusing one's attention or mental effort on a particular object or activity
Ramyeon has a high concentration of salt.
라면은 염분 농도가 높다.
indispensable
[adj] absolutely necessary; essential; cannot be done without
Air conditioners are now indispensable as temperatures rise.
기온이 상승하면서 에어컨은 이제 없어서는 안 될 필수품이 되었다.
external
[adj] relating to or situated on the outside; coming from or existing outside of something
They remodeled the external walls of the building.
그들은 건물의 외벽을 개조했다.
spiracle
[n] a small opening or pore through which air passes for respiration, especially in insects and other arthropods
Insects usually have spiracles to breathe along the sides of their bodies.
곤충은 보통 몸의 측면을 따라 호흡하기 위한 기문을 가지고 있다.
ecological
[adj] of or relating to ecology or the environment and the relationships between living organisms and their surroundings
City development can harm the ecological balance.
도시 개발은 생태 균형을 해칠 수 있다.
disrupt
[v] to interrupt or prevent the normal progress or activity of something
The storm disrupted the power supply.
폭풍이 전력 공급을 중단시켰다.
alter
[v] to change or make different; to modify or become different
They will alter the plans for the trip.
그들은 여행 계획을 변경할 것이다.
predator
[n] an animal that hunts, kills, and eats other animals for food
The lion is a predator in the grasslands.
사자는 초원의 포식자이다.
prey
[n] an animal that is hunted and killed by another animal for food
The wolf found its prey in the forest.
늑대는 숲에서 먹이를 찾았다.
break down
to separate something into smaller parts or components; to analyze something by examining its individual elements
Bacteria in the soil break down organic matter into nutrients.
토양의 박테리아가 유기물을 영양분으로 분해한다.
